The GURPS Traveller New Service [1] has a series of dispatches from Aldebaran sector, which reference a number of worlds. Other than Home (1009), none of the world names or hex locations seem to correspond to the current Traveller Map data, which is unofficial -- though the locations are supposed to be close to the dotmap in Alien - Solomani & Aslan:
- Covenant (0000), a world with a planetary parliament.
- Daedalus (0000), home to the pleasant island resort of White Kyros, known to cater to Solomani Party leaders.
- Europa (0000), a world struggling with an ongoing civil rebellion in 1121.
- Euxene (0000), presumably located in subsector A.
- Heimdall (0000), a balkanized world with the breakaway nation-state of Bremagne.
- Marava (0000), a hereditary monarchy ruled by deposed noble family that claims title to the Iridium Throne. Emperor John III ascended in 1119.
- Monterey (0000), a system with multiple gas giants near Home.
- Teilhard (0000), a "relatively isolated world."
- Twilight (0912), the homeworld of Marc Chissano, a member of the Radical bloc of the Solomani Party and who served as Secretary-General in the Milieu 1120 from 1120 until being deposed bu Nationalist leader Jan Malikov in 1122. The hex location would put this world in Subsector F. The 132-1121 TNS bulletin references a "Star Bridge" subsector, which may refer to F. The world was a dictatorship until overthrown by a junta in 1121.
